How to count number of rows in a MySQL database table in PHP

$db_host       = 'localhost';
$db_user       = 'username';
$db_pass       = 'password';
$db_database   = 'database_name';
 
$con = mysql_connect($db_host, $db_user, $db_password) or die('Unable to connect to DB');
mysql_select_db($db_database, $con);

$result = mysql_query("SELECT * FROM my_table", $con) or die(mysql_error());
$num_rows = mysql_num_rows($result);
echo $num_rows;
